How they compare
Latvia currently reports 41.15 against 41.12 in Estonia, a difference of 0.03.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 18 shared years of data; in 1998 it was Estonia ahead.
Estonia ranks 26th and Latvia ranks 24th of 106 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Estonia averaged higher in 2 and Latvia in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Estonia | Latvia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 39.47 | 38.31 | 1.16 | Estonia |
| 2000s | 39.78 | 38.73 | 1.05 | Estonia |
| 2010s | 40.42 | 40.7 | 0.2758 | Latvia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
